FLOURISH FINALE NeighborWorks® Boise's 8th Pocket Neighborhood™ To grow or develop in a healthy or vigorous way, especially as the result of a particularly favorable environment. As we develop our Pocket Neighborhoods™, our priority is to cultivate a strong sense of community among neighbors while preserving a sense of privacy. Our neighborhoods come together at the intersection of energy-efficient home designs and functional shared open space, not dominated by vehicles. The word "Flourish" captures the priority and goals we set for all our developments. It's a wrap! NeighborWorks® Boise's 8th Pocket Neighborhood™ is complete with the final home closing right before Christmas. We're so excited for the families in this community to create memories here for many years to come!
Flourish is our first Pocket Neighborhood™ to be entirely solar-ready. Some families have already taken advantage of this feature, to further minimize their monthly expenses.
Flourish Facts:
Our Pocket Neighborhoods™ provide high quality, affordable, sustainable, and community-focused housing, offering an innovative approach to higher-density housing. Affordable housing does not mean substandard housing.

On December 22, Gateway Crossing Apartments Resident Services Program hosted a holiday celebration and toy distribution. NWB community members generously donated toys to provide Christmas gifts for 32 families, including 70 kids.
"This means so much to us. We don't have the means to get any Christmas gifts for them this year." (Gateway Crossing resident)
"This turned out so great! Thank you for letting us participate in this event. This gave me an opportunity to teach a four year old the importance of caring and giving. It truly meant so much to us." (Karla, toy drive donor)

Boise was recently cited as the least affordable city in the U.S. based on housing prices and median income. During the current pandemic, virtual workers and investors flocked to purchase in Boise, driving up prices and impacting the inventory (CBS News, December 27, 2021).
The current housing market makes NeighborWorks® Boise's homeownership programs even more important. If you or someone you know would like to become a homeowner, but don't know where to start, let us be your guide. We can equip you with the tools to become mortgage ready. Recently I was elected as Board President for NeighborWorks® Boise. I have been a passionate supporter of Paint The Town™ and Rake Up Boise™ for many years. Many people don't know that NeighborWorks® is the non-profit behind these programs. In addition to those signature events, they do so much more.
For the past 40 years, NeighborWorks® has helped to revitalize neighborhoods and improve lives throughout the Treasure Valley by addressing the housing needs in our community. We provide affordable housing solutions through our continuum of programs and services that educate, empower, and offer the necessary resources so low-to-moderate-income Idahoans can obtain, retain, and maintain their home.
